xHCI: Cleanup isoc transfer ring when TD length mismatch found
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
When a TD length mismatch is found during isoc TRB enqueue, it directly
returns -EINVAL. However, isoc transfer is partially enqueued at this time,
and the ring should be cleared.

This should be backported to kernels as old as 2.6.36, which contain the
commit 522989a "xhci: Fix failed
enqueue in the middle of isoch TD."
